Google Docs
Google Docs is a web-based word processor and part of the Google Docs Editors suite that enables users to create and edit documents collaboratively in real time within a browser.
It includes a document editor with built-in styles and templates, version history with named revisions, voice typing in over 100 languages, smart compose and grammar suggestions, and offline editing with automatic synchronization.
It stores files in
Google Drive and supports extensions through the Google Workspace Marketplace and import and export of formats such as DOCX, PDF, and ODT.

What is the company behind Google Docs?
Google Docs is owned by Google LLC, headquartered in Mountain View, California, United States.
Can I use Google Docs for free?
Yes, there is a free version with limited functionality.
What is the price of Google Docs?
Google Docs is priced from $7 per user per month (paid annually) for the Business Starter plan.
